Snohomish County Public Utility District No. 1

Snohomish County Public Utility District No. 1 (SnoPUD) is a publicly owned utility based in Everett, Washington, serving over 380,000 electric customers and 23,000 water customers. Established in 1936, it covers more than 2,200 square miles in Snohomish County and Camano Island. SnoPUD primarily uses renewable hydropower, including its own Jackson Hydroelectric Project. It operates Washington’s largest community solar project and uses battery storage to improve grid reliability. The utility focuses on clean energy, sustainability, and reliable service. SnoPUD is the second-largest public utility in Washington and a key regional energy provider. It continues investing in infrastructure to meet growing demand.
